I am developing an upper-level undergraduate course on Second Temple Jewish history and literature. My students are primarily interested in this area as context for the New Testament, though I hope to get them beyond seeing the Dead Sea Scrolls, Josephus, etc. simply as context. I want my course to be heavy in primary source readings, though my students will read Larry Helyers EXPLORING JEWISH LITERATURE OF THE SECOND TEMPLE PERIOD (IVP, 2002) and Joel Green and Lee Martin McDonalds THE WORLD OF THE NEW TESTAMENT (Baker, 2013). My question: Which texts/portions of texts do you think are most interesting, important, or otherwise worth requiring my students to read? (My students will be reading all these texts in English translation.) Happy New Year to everyone.
